基于Java快速排序的新应用

2004-04-29 15:14周连秋
智能计算机与应用 2004年6期
关键词:链表链式排序

周连秋

摘要本文对快速排序算法的应用范围进行了非常有意义的扩充。使其能应用于线性链表中,并给出了实现该算法的 Java源程序。

关键词快速排序Java链表

排序是计算机程序设计中一种非常重要的操作,是数据结构学科中重点研究的内容,在计算机界对该问题的探讨一直没有停止过。在所有内部排序算法中,快速排序以其最快的平均时间性能被认为是最好的排序方法之一。但对快速排序,我们仅局限于应用到线性表的顺序存储结构,而不能对线性表的链式存储结构进行排序。本文在分析了快速排序算法的基础上,给出了对链式存储结构进行快速排序的Java程序。

猜你喜欢
链表链式排序
排序不等式
恐怖排序
基于二进制链表的粗糙集属性约简
跟麦咭学编程
节日排序
基于链表多分支路径树的云存储数据完整性验证机制
链式STATCOM内部H桥直流侧电压均衡控制策略
链式D-STATCOM直流电压分层协调控制策略
10kV链式STATCOM的研究与设计
链式咨询看浙江